Have Specific Areas for Storage and Power - One of the best tips that the player can learn for setting up their factory is that they should try to have specific locations for their Storage Containers and Generators. This saves the player in the long run as they will be able to create more parts while harvesting fewer resource nodes overall. The way to fix this is to install a splitter on the line somewhere in order to direct resources down a different belt that needs more resources on it. All of that leads to parts being produced at a much slower rate. A full line means that machines can't process resources quickly, which means resources won't move on the belts, which then means that the resource Miner will become idle. If a specific line on a factory is has too many resources being pumped into it then the machines on that line will become horribly inefficient in the long run. Understand When To Split Resources - The Splitter isn't just useful for parts but can be invaluable for resources as well.
